Avive 与第三方钱包绑定的技术与安全全景分析

本文围绕将 Avive 与第三方钱包(tpwallet)绑定的可行性与风险治理展开综合分析,分主题讨论新兴技术前景、系统隔离策略、安全防护、WASM 在方案中的角色、技术架构优化建议以及专家研究方向。

一、新兴技术前景

随着多方计算(MPC)、门限签名、TEE(可信执行环境)与硬件安全模块(HSM)成熟,第三方钱包接入从简单的单签授权走向更安全的联合签名和按需托管模式。WalletConnect、DApp 授权标准与链上签名规范(如 EIP-712)为交互提供互操作性基础。WASM 与 WASI 带来跨平台、轻量沙箱化运行的能力,有助于可验证逻辑在边缘与服务端一致执行。

二、系统隔离

推荐采用多层隔离:用户界面层(客户端)与业务逻辑层(Avive 后端)、签名代理层(tpwallet 插件/移动钱包)和账务/清结算层分别部署在独立边界内。使用网络策略(零信任)、容器与微虚拟化、SELinux/AppArmor 及最小权限原则限制横向移动。对敏感操作(私钥签名、密钥恢复)走受控代理或硬件通道,避免直接将私钥暴露给业务进程。

三、安全策略

1) 认证与授权:采用多因子与短期密钥(OAuth2/OIDC + JWT),明确会话权限与最小授权。2) 密钥管理:优先 HSM/TEE/MPC,结合密钥轮换与离线冷备份。3) 交易与签名校验:将事务哈希、域分离(EIP-712)与链外断言结合,做到不可否认。4) 审计与可追溯:完整日志、链上事件映射与不可篡改审计轨迹。5) 漏洞响应与补丁链:定期渗透测试、模糊测试与快速自动化回滚机制。6) 第三方风险:对 tpwallet 提供商进行供应链审计、签名策略白盒或灰盒审计,并在协议层保留强制多签或延时锁的保护。

四、WASM 的作用与实践建议

WASM 可作为沙箱化的签名验证与策略执行引擎:将事务预处理、策略检查、合规规则编译为 WASM 模块,在后端或网关运行,保证跨语言一致性并降低信任边界。结合 WASI 与轻量运行时(Wasmtime、Wasmer),在保证内存安全的同时实现可插拔策略更新。注意对 WASM 模块做签名与远程证明,防止恶意模块下发。

五、技术架构优化

- 接入层:API 网关 + 协议适配器(支持 WalletConnect、DeepLink、Web3 provider)

- 安全代理层:独立签名代理/硬件中间件,与 HSM/TEE 交互

- 业务引擎:无状态微服务,使用事件驱动处理交易流

- 数据层:分离敏感数据(加密存储)与审计日志(append-only)

- 可观测性:链上/链下事件桥接、分布式追踪、实时风控规则引擎

优化点:批量签名与延迟合并、侧链/二层通道降低链上交互成本、回退与幂等设计提升鲁棒性。

六、专家研究与验收方向

建议结合形式化方法对关键合约与签名流程做模型检验;对 MPC 与 TEE 的组合方案开展性能与攻破试验;引入红队、蓝队持续对抗演练;并制定可量化的风险指标(MTTR、MTTD、年化损失概率)。同时关注隐私增强技术(零知识证明)在授权与合规场景的应用可能。

结论与建议清单:

- 优先使用 HSM/TEE 或 MPC 进行密钥托管,避免后端持有裸私钥。

- 强制协议化授权(EIP-712 类域分离)并记录链下断言。

- 将可变策略以签名的 WASM 模块下发并做远程证明与审计。

- 设计多层隔离与最小权限边界,结合自动化渗透与模糊测试。

- 对第三方钱包进行持续的安全与合规审计,并在协议层保留防护(多签/延迟/限额)。

通过上述综合措施,Avive 与 tpwallet 的绑定既可实现良好的用户体验与互操作性,也能在可控风险下保持高安全性与可审计性。

作者:李映辰发布时间:2026-02-12 18:22:35

评论

LunaDev

关于 WASM 做策略引擎的想法很实用,尤其适合多平台一致性。

张小虎

文中对隔离和 HSM 的建议很到位,值得在设计评审中采纳。

CryptoNerd

希望能看到更多关于 MPC 与 TEE 性能对比的实测数据。

安全研究员

建议在第三方钱包评估中加入供应链和构建链的审计条目。

Mika_88

多签+延时机制是防范大额异动的有效手段,赞成保留协议层防护。

相关阅读
<time lang="mf14k01"></time>